Top Simulator Games Performance in Portugal Q3 2025
Explore the performance trends of the top simulator games in Portugal during Q3 2025, with insights from Sensor Tower.
In the third quarter of 2025, the top simulator games on a unified platform in Portugal showed diverse performance trends. According to data from Sensor Tower, these applications exhibited varying movements in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
Referee Simulator 3D from JLabs Games saw fluctuating weekly downloads, peaking at around 8.5K in mid-July before descending to approximately 2.7K by the end of September. Its weekly revenue also varied, reaching a high of $122 in early July, while active users experienced a sharp decline from 17.8K to about 5.4K over the quarter.
Cookingdom by ABI Games Studio maintained a steady increase in active users, topping at 20.9K in early September. Weekly downloads were notably high, with a peak of 7K in late August. Revenue fluctuated, with a significant spike to $115 in early September.
Prison Master: Escape Journey from XGame VN showed a dramatic rise in downloads, reaching nearly 13.8K in early September. Active users mirrored this trend, with numbers climbing from 5.9K to 13.5K. Revenue peaked at $89 towards the end of the month.
My Supermarket Journey, also by XGame VN, experienced a steady user base, peaking at 11.5K in late August. Weekly downloads remained relatively stable, though they dipped to 1.1K by mid-September. Revenue saw minor fluctuations, peaking at $29 in early August.
Skincare Time: Makeover ASMR by FALCON GAME observed a consistent active user base, reaching a peak of 11.3K in early September. Downloads remained steady, with a slight decline towards the end of the quarter. Revenue showed minor variations, with a high of $29 in mid-July.
